History And Evolution Of Cd-Roms

CD-ROMs, or Compact Disc Read-Only Memory, revolutionized the storage and distribution of digital data when they were introduced in the 1980s. Initially designed to store and playback audio and video content, CD-ROMs quickly became popular for software distribution as well. Their storage capacity, ranging from 650MB to 700MB, made them ideal for storing large files such as software applications, multimedia presentations, and educational materials.

The advent of CD-ROM technology marked a significant shift in how data was accessed and shared, paving the way for the development of various multimedia applications and interactive content. CD-ROM drives became a standard feature in personal computers and laptops, allowing users to install software, access multimedia content, and store personal data. Despite the emergence of newer storage technologies like USB flash drives and cloud storage, CD-ROMs continued to be widely used for software installation and archival purposes for several years. Their durable and long-lasting nature made them a reliable medium for preserving important data and content.

Challenges Faced By Cd-Roms In The Digital Age

In today’s digital age, CD-ROMs face several challenges that threaten their relevance. One key challenge is the limited storage capacity of CD-ROMs compared to newer storage media options. With the rise of cloud storage and high-capacity USB drives, the storage limitations of CD-ROMs have become a significant drawback for users needing to store larger files.

Another challenge faced by CD-ROMs is their compatibility with modern devices. Many new laptops and computers no longer come with CD-ROM drives, making it difficult for users to access CD-ROM content. This lack of compatibility has contributed to the decline in demand for CD-ROMs as more users opt for digital downloads or streaming services that offer more convenience and accessibility.

Moreover, the slow read/write speeds of CD-ROMs are another hurdle in today’s fast-paced digital environment. With faster alternatives like solid-state drives and online streaming services, the time it takes to access data from a CD-ROM can be seen as a significant inconvenience. These challenges combined have led many to view CD-ROMs as an outdated technology struggling to keep up with the demands of modern digital consumption.

Comparison With Other Storage Options

CD-ROMs have been a staple storage option for decades, but in today’s digital age, they face tough competition from various other storage alternatives. One primary comparison point is the capacity – CD-ROMs typically hold around 700 MB of data, whereas modern USB flash drives and external hard drives offer significantly larger storage capacities ranging from a few gigabytes to several terabytes. This increased capacity gives users greater freedom to store larger files and volumes of data conveniently.

Another key aspect to consider is the ease of use and portability. CD-ROMs require a CD drive for access, which may not be readily available on all devices, unlike USB flash drives that can be easily plugged into any USB port. Additionally, cloud storage solutions have gained popularity due to their accessibility from any internet-connected device, negating the need for physical storage media altogether. This convenience factor, coupled with the increasing trend towards wireless and cloud-based storage options, somewhat diminishes the relevance of CD-ROMs in today’s fast-paced digital landscape.

Environmental Impact Of Cd-Roms

CD-ROMs have a significant environmental impact due to their manufacturing process and disposal methods. The production of CD-ROMs involves the use of non-renewable resources such as polycarbonate plastic and aluminum. These resources contribute to pollution and energy consumption during manufacturing. Additionally, the transportation of CD-ROMs from production facilities to distribution centers and then to consumers results in carbon emissions and further environmental strain.

When it comes to disposal, CD-ROMs pose a challenge as they are made of non-biodegradable materials that can take hundreds of years to decompose in landfills. Improper disposal of CD-ROMs can lead to toxic chemicals leaching into the soil and water, posing a threat to wildlife and ecosystems. Recycling CD-ROMs is an option to reduce their environmental impact, but the recycling process also consumes energy and resources. Overall, the environmental impact of CD-ROMs underscores the importance of considering more sustainable alternatives in the digital age to mitigate their negative effects on the environment.
